UML הינו כלי חשוב לשיפור איכות הניתוח והעיצוב של מערכות תוכנה מודרניות. שימוש מושכל בכלי יכול לקצר באופן משמעותי את תהליכי האפיון והעיצוב.
רקע
הקניית שליטה בתרשימי UML הקניית יכולת שילוב מושכלת של התרשימים במסמכי ה- specs השונים לאורך תהליך הפיתוח
מטרות הסדנה
מנתחי מערכות מידע. לאלה שמעוניינים ללמוד לראשונה ולאלה שרוצים להתעדכן ולהעמיק.
קהל יעד
מבוא ל UML: עקרונות היסוד, מבנה השפה, סטראוטיפים, תועלות של UML. הכרת כלי Case: הכרה מפורטת של Enterprise Architectהכלי המוביל בעולם Package Diagrams: עקרונות ושימושים Use Cases: תרשימי Use Cases, הגדרת דרישות באמצעות Use Cases ,מחזור החיים של Use Case,Pre- Conditions,Post Conditions Activity Diagrams: עקרונות ושימושים State chart Diagrams: עקרונות ושימושים בנית ERD: בנית ERD באמצעות Class Diagramsזיהוי ישויות ובנית מודל ישויותיצירה אוטומטית של מסדי נתוניםהקשר בין Activity Diagrams ל ERD ניהול דרישות: ניהול הדרישות באמצעות EA Sequence Diagrams: מבוא לעיצוב· המעבר מ- Use Cases לSequence Diagrams )